titleOfInvention Medicinal preparation for stimulating reparative processes
abstract FIELD: experimental and clinical medicine. SUBSTANCE: object of this invention is acceleration of reparative processes in wound. It is achieved by using block-copolymer of ethylene oxide and propylene oxide of general formula as reparative process stimulator. EFFECT: excellent results. 1 tbl
